## Runbook: Nightly Search Reindex — Larkfield Catalog

The reindex job for the Larkfield catalog runs at 02:10 local time and usually finishes within 40 minutes. If customers report stale search results after 04:00, check whether the job completed; a stuck run holds a lock that blocks the next attempt. Do not kill the indexer mid-run — use the drain command instead, then re-trigger. The job reads its runtime settings from the following values.

service settings:
[kelax]
team = caswyn
access_code = ac_c41040
owner = briius.praix
host = kelax.qirvanlabs.corp
port = 9200
peer = sormir.halixhq.internal
salt = f8d36025
pin = 3766

## Pagination Tuning

The Averlane public API paginates all list endpoints. Clients pass a page size; we clamp it server-side. Oversized requests get silently reduced, not rejected — expect support tickets about "missing" results when clients assume otherwise. Cursor tokens expire after a fixed window. The current clamp values and expiry settings are listed below.

tuning table, kawep-tawif:
CAPS = {
    "olidor": 80,
    "belion": 7,
    "quenys": 225,
    "druox": 839,
    "fraath": 482,
}

## Tuning

The receipt mailer (Almsgate) batches donation receipts and sends through the Thornquay relay. On-call: if the queue backs up, resist the urge to crank batch size — the relay rate-limits per connection, and bigger batches just mean bigger retries. Scale worker count first, then shorten the flush interval. Dedupe window must stay longer than the retry horizon or donors get duplicate receipts, which generates tickets. All knobs live in one place and are read at worker start. Current production values follow.

tuning table, kajop-yafof:
QUOTAS = {
    "wenath": 10,
    "ulaael": 5,
}